Calories in Original Pork Tenderloin

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(112.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 119.8
  • Total Fat 4.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 1.5 g
  • Cholesterol 50.4 mg
  • Sodium 269.9 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 0.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 0.0 g
  • Sugars 0.0 g
  • Protein 20.0 g

📝 Ingredients

Pork Broth, Soybean Oil, Cultured Dextrose (contains Maltodextrin), Dried Vinegar, Flavor (yeast Extract, Natural Flavor), Seasoning (potato Maltodextrin, Natural Flavor, Salt), Salt, Cornstarch, Flavoring.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Original Pork Tenderloin

Is Original Pork Tenderloin good for weight loss?

With only 120 calories per serving and zero carbs, this pork tenderloin is a solid choice for weight loss. The high protein content (20g) supports satiety, helping you feel fuller longer and reducing overall calorie intake.

Is Original Pork Tenderloin good for muscle building?

This is an excellent option for muscle building, delivering 20g of protein in just 112g while remaining low in fat and calories. The lean protein makes it ideal for supporting muscle repair and growth without excess calories.

Is Original Pork Tenderloin a good snack for kids?

Yes, it makes a reasonable option for kids as a lean protein source, though the flavor profile with cultured dextrose and yeast extract may appeal more to older children. The tender texture of pork tenderloin is generally easier for young mouths to manage than tougher cuts.

Is Original Pork Tenderloin gluten-free?

The ingredient list doesn't explicitly mention gluten-containing grains, though some of the additives like maltodextrin and flavoring agents could potentially be processed in facilities with gluten. If you have celiac disease or severe gluten sensitivity, verify with the manufacturer.

What diets does Original Pork Tenderloin suit?

This works well for keto, paleo, Atkins, and other low-carb diets given its zero-carb profile. It's also suitable for high-protein and muscle-focused eating plans.
